Basic Information

Item Detail
Product Name 1H-Indazole-1-Carboxylic Acid, 3-Formyl-, 1,1-Dimethylethyl Ester
CAS No. 882188-88-7
Molecular Formula C13H14N2O3
Molecular Weight 246.26 g/mol
Synonyms tert-Butyl 3-formyl-1H-indazole-1-carboxylate; 3-Formyl-1H-indazole-1-carboxylic acid tert-butyl ester; 1-(tert-Butoxycarbonyl)-3-formyl-1H-indazole; 1-Boc-3-formylindazole; Boc-3-formylindazole; 3-Formylindazole-1-carboxylic acid tert-butyl ester; 1H-Indazole-1-carboxylic acid, 3-formyl-, 1,1-dimethylethyl ester; tert-Butyl 3-formylindazole-1-carboxylate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). The compound may be sensitive to moisture and prolonged exposure to air; for long-term storage, consider under an inert atmosphere.
